Output 76b63f0636ebc83963d050aa78c25cc91743ccc35e86de2c06bdb82a027e68f8:0

value
391288
script pubkey
OP_0 OP_PUSHBYTES_20 e87ed1b6f58f422962511fe3427811a419987a65
address
bc1qapldrdh43apzjcj3rl35y7q35sves7n9758k2u
transaction
76b63f0636ebc83963d050aa78c25cc91743ccc35e86de2c06bdb82a027e68f8
spent
true